D.C. Code § 50-2206.18

Additional penalty for impaired driving with a minor in vehicle

Sept. 14, 1982, D.C

(a) A person convicted of any offense under this part who, at the time of operation or physical control of the vehicle had a minor, other than him or herself, in the vehicle, shall, in addition to any applicable penalty under this part:

(1) Be fined a minimum of $500 and not more than $1,000 per minor; and

(2) Be incarcerated for a mandatory-minimum term of incarceration of:

(A) 5 days per minor if the minor or minors are restrained in, or by, an age-appropriate child passenger-safety restraint; or

(B) 10 days per minor if the minor or minors are not restrained in, or by, an age-appropriate child passenger-safety restraint.

(b) The fines set forth in this section shall not be limited by § 22-3571.01.
